Suffolk County Council is seeking a mini competition against the following Dynamic Purchasing System: `Suffolk Adult and Community Learning Services`, OJEU Notice Id: 2019/S 068-159908:
      
      CD1281D SECTOR WORK BASED ACADEMY PILOT PROJECT. The contract will be issued for the value of £60,000.
      
      Further details can be found in the 'Tenders / My Tenders' area of this website, by selecting the 'View Details' button for this project.
      
      The deadline for returned submissions is MONDAY 20th DECEMBER 2021 AT 12 NOON. Please note late returns will NOT be permitted.
      
      The deadline for clarification questions is THURSDAY 16th DECEMBER 2021 AT 12NOON which must be generated via the correspondence tab within this project.

Rent Smart Wales Training Provider

We are seeking to appoint a competent training provider with specialist knowledge and practical understanding of relevant issues, including landlord and tenant legislation, property management and administration. The training provider must deliver classroom-based training to landlords and agents across the whole of Wales that meets the requirements for a licence (‘complete’ licensing training). There must also be the opportunity for the training to be delivered in a virtual classroom environment and in rare circumstances in a home setting for people with additional needs. The trainer must: - Be available to deliver the training during weekdays, weekends and evenings depending on demand. - Take all required paperwork to a classroom venue so that each delegate has a copy of the presentation, a test and a feedback form. - Be able to provide classroom and home-based training across the whole of Wales. - Deliver the course content agreed with Rent Smart Wales - Provide handouts, made available in both English and Welsh depending on the delegates’ requirements. Handouts must be presented to landlords and agents to further aid home learning. An electronic version can be provided if requested. - Provide additional information to delegates such as where to download relevant additional information. - Provide each classroom delegate with a multiple-choice test paper (unless the course is a CPD course that does not need an assessment) and ensure it is completed in fair conditions, whilst also providing the necessary support to people with accessibility requirements. - Be available for delegate arrival 30 minutes prior to classroom based courses commencing.
